Subject: Dispatch heuristic v9 ready for release

Team,

The new driver-assignment heuristic for RouteBarn is ready. Changes: idle-time weighting dropped from 0.4 to 0.25, and the proximity tiebreaker now respects zone boundaries in the Calverton pilot region. Load tests show 7% fewer reassignments, no latency regression.

Rollback plan: flag `heuristic_v9` off, no data migration needed. Marla signed off on the simulation results this morning.

Please gate the release on the build referenced here.

build token for bageg-yahof: htk3_673

## Runbook: tailtap CLI

tailtap is the internal CLI for tailing service logs on the Norgate cluster. Reviewers: it shells out to the aggregator, so validate flag parsing carefully. Supported modes: follow, window, and replay. Replay hits cold storage and is rate-limited. Auth is inherited from the operator's session token; no separate login. Known sharp edge: window mode silently truncates past 10k lines. Behavior is controlled entirely by the service config, not flags, when both are present. Review against the current values below.

deployment values, bafog-kahog:
RALWYN_LOG_LEVEL=error
RALWYN_METRICS_HOST=metrics.ralwyn.norvalabs.corp
RALWYN_POOL_SIZE=4

**Q: The retention sweeper deleted a customer's report early — what now?**

First, breathe. Purgewell keeps a 14-day soft-delete shadow, so nothing under two weeks old is actually gone. Pull the record ID from the customer ticket and run a restore request from the admin panel — it lands in the Purgewell queue and usually completes within an hour. If the record is older than 14 days, or the restore fails twice, escalate by writing to the sweeper team here.

pager mailbox: holius@nelvrogrid.internal

Handover — Spare Hardware Room, Contractors

For the Bramleigh fit-out crew: spare hardware is in Room B-07, basement level, past the goods lift. Take only items tagged for the Orwick refit; everything else stays put. Log each item on the clipboard by the door — serial, quantity, date. Pallet trolley lives behind the racking; return it there. Lights are on a timer, switch by the left door frame. Door self-locks, so don't prop it open. No escort needed once you're signed in at reception. Keypad entry code is below.

badge for fajop-hahag: bdg-CHUAE-97221